Near-Field Beamforming Based on the Constrained Optimization

Article Preview

Abstract:

This paper studies the near-field beamforming. Based on near-field model, a constraint optimum beamforming algorithm is proposed. The algorithm transforms solving weight value into optimal solution searching, and obtains the optimal weight value by iterative solution. The algorithm can produce optimal beamforming under restricted mainlobe condition. Analogously, it can produce the optimal beam forming under sidelobe constraint. The algorithm can be modified appropriately depending on the desired targets to achieve the desired response control constraints. The algorithm is simple. The simulation results based on discrete uniform linear array show the validity and effectiveness of the method.
